Listen to Lion Babe’s New Single “Impossible”

BY TER STAFF

New York duo, Lion Babe, has been hitting the ground running. As one of our favorite artists to watch this year, ever since their ‘Jump Hi’ single with Childish Gambino, this time singer/songwriter Jillian Hervey and producer Lucas Goodman have their brand new single, ‘Impossible’. The new song premiered on Annie Mac’s BBC Radio 1 show earlier this week, and you can pre-order the track now on iTunes, as we all patiently await their debut LP.

Watch Lion Babe’s New “Don’t Break My Heart” Music Video

BY TER STAFF

Courtesy of Rolling Stone

Lion Babe (Jillian Hervey and Lucas Goodman) has been hitting the ground running ever since the release of their ‘Jump Hi’ with Childish Gambino. Next up though is the New York duo’s music video for their self-titled EP’s track, ‘Don’t Break My Heart’. Jillian dances seductively in this Lucas McGowan-directed video, so you definitely will want to check it out!

Paul McCartney, Metallica and Florence + the Machine to Headline Lollapalooza 2015

BY TER STAFF

Photo by Dan Garcia/The Early Registration
Photo by Dan Garcia/The Early Registration

Lollapalooza just revealed its 2015 lineup, and this year Chicago’s top music festival will feature headlining performances from Paul McCartney, Metallica, and Florence + the Machine. Festival goers can also see sets from Sam Smith, Bassnectar, The Weeknd, Alt-J, Raury, Travis Scott, Young Thug, A$AP Rocky, Kid Cudi, Tyler the Creator and more! Although the lineup is low on top rap headliners, this year’s lineup certainly competes with 2014’s lineup, which included Outkast, Eminem, Kings of Leon, Arctic Monkeys, Chance the Rapper and more.

This year Lollapalooza runs from July 31st to August 2nd, downtown at Grand Park. You definitely will not want to miss out on Lollapalooza this year and stay tuned for Lolla’s Aftershow schedule (which should release later this summer).

Watch Lion Babe’s Video For ‘Jump Hi’ ft. Childish Gambino

BY TER STAFF

Photo by Dan Garcia/The Early Registration
Photo by Dan Garcia/The Early Registration

Lion Babe, which consist of Jillian Hervey and Lucas Goodman, recently recruited rapper Childish Gambino for their new track ‘Jump Hi’. Although Donald (Childish Gambino) doesn’t appear make an appearance, the video follows Hervey and Goodman ‘reaching new heights’ throughout home city of New York, New York.  Be sure to look out for their LION BABE EP coming December 15th.
